In a RGB color space, hex #d40ec2 is composed of 83.1% red, 5.5%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.4% magenta, 8.5%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 305.5 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 44.3%. #d40ec2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1cff with #a90085.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0109 is the darkest color, while #fef6fe is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#746e74 is the less saturated color, while #dd05c9 is the most saturated one.
